基于几何兼容性的特征点匹配方法

文档序号:6366442阅读:372来源:国知局
专利名称:基于几何兼容性的特征点匹配方法
CN 102629382 AVrL ^1/4 X
g^Ess^&oWmi£7K
SIFT>SURF>GL0H E Kifi7 ( i¥ jAL3tfift K. Mikolajczyk and C. Schmid, A performance evaluationof local descriptors.IEEE Transaction on Pattern Analysis and Machine Intelligence, 2005, 27 (10) : 1615-1630.),
fjifiititWEK^i (£n5Cfift J. H. Lee and C. H. Won. Topology Preserving Relaxation Labeling for Non-rigid Point Matching. IEEE Transactions on Pattern Analysis and Machine Intelligence. 2011,33(2) :427-432.)i" @ iitttftiniioit]TOEK^r^o {0^,mn 1*1#
[oooe]si;
jtm S2 -MM SIFT;
PM S3■,
jtm S4WEKgffS ;
jtm S5 : EKgffSix^W#iiEX^l^#*tJ^EKlti:Bii|i:# EKH^;
jtm S6;
#m S6i■,
jtm S62ftJESS^KSie#l4&# ;
PM S63BtjE0S^3tSie#l4&# ;
步骤S64 :确定新特征对匹配并添加到已确立特征对匹配集合,重新执行S6直至 不能获得新特征对匹配;步骤S7 :由特征对匹配建立特征点匹配。本发明提供的基于几何兼容性的特征点匹配方法,通过将单个特征点组合成特征 对作为基本匹配単位,并利用特征对之间的连接性定义几何兼容性,实现了利用特征之间 的几何关系由已确立匹配不断引导约束建立后续匹配。相比于已有的基于几何一致性优化 的匹配方法,本发明提供的方法不需要进行整体优化,大大減少了运算量,具有更高的计算 效率。


图I为本发明基于几何兼容性的特征点匹配方法流程图。
具体实施例方式如图I所示为本发明基于几何兼容性的特征点匹配方法流程图,包括步骤采集 图像并输入计算机;进行特征点检测与特征描述;对图像特征点进行组对处理;计算特征 对之间的匹配置信度;挑选初始匹配建立已确立特征对匹配集合;利用几何兼容性不断循 环建立新特征对匹配;由特征对匹配建立特征点匹配。各步骤的具体实施细节如下步骤SI :从不同角度拍摄同一场景两幅不同图像并输入计算机;步骤S2 :使用SIFT技术进行图像特征点检测并计算特征点描述子;步骤S3 :对图像特征点进行组对处理,具体方式为,对于图像中任一特征点Xi,将 它与区域SubR(Xi)内的特征点分别组成特征对,其中SubR(Xi) = {Y : OダI Y-Xi |彡o J 是以\为中心的一个环形区域,给定一幅图像中的特征点集合{\,i = 1,2,. . .,m},可以得 到ー个特征点对集合IMk(Xkl,Xk2,Dkl,Dk2),k = 1,2,. . . n},其中m表示特征点个数,n表示特 征对个数,Dkl、Dk2分别表示步骤S2获得的特征点Xkl、Xk2的描述子,O (Mk) = I Xkl-Xk2 /2 称为特征Mk的尺度;步骤S4 :计算任意两个特征对之间的匹配置信度,具体方式如下对于分别位于 两幅图像中的任意两个特征对M(Xn,X12,Dn,D12), M' (X' n,X' 12,D' n,D' 12),利用 S(M,M/ ) =min(|D11-D/ 11| + |D12-D/ 12|,|Dn-D' 12| + |D12-D/ n I)计算它们之间的相似 性;对于位于某ー图像中的特征对M,记另外一幅图像上的各个特征对中与M相似性的最小 值、次小值分别为S1 (M)、s2 (M),利用NNDR(M) = S1 (M) /s2 (M)计算特征M的NNDR值;获得两 幅图像上任一特征对的NNDR值后,使用方式R(M,M' ) =’nndw ))计算分别位于 两幅图像中的两个特征对M,M'之间的匹配置信度值;步骤S5 :挑选匹配置信度较高的特征对组合作为初始匹配建立已确立特征对匹 配集合F,一般取匹配置信度最大的10-20个匹配作为初始匹配;步骤S6 :在已确立特征对匹配集合F的基础上利用几何兼容性建立新特征对匹 配;步骤S6由S61、S62、S63、S64四个子步骤组成,下面先定义该步骤需要使用的连 接兼容性、尺度兼容性与角度兼容性连接兼容性对于同一图像中两个特征对M1, M2,如果它们具有共同的特征点X,则称乂^具有连接关系;对于两组特征对匹配GjMpM' i),G2(M2,M' 2),如果札,121 !, M, 2中至少一组具有连接关系则称61,62具有连接关系,如果Mi,M2、M' 1 M' 2同时满足 连接关系则称Gp G2连接兼容;尺度兼容性对于相互连接兼容的两组特征对匹配M' i)、G2(M2,M' 2),记 s。(M:, W ,) = o (M, ,)/0 ⑷、s。(M2,W 2) = o (M, 2)/o (M2)分别表示匹配 G(Mp M, i)、G(M2,M' 2)的尺度变化,其中 o (MO、o (M/ J、o (M2)、o (M/ 2)分别表示 %、 M, i、M2、M' 2的尺度,给定一个形变尺度参数T。,如果s。(MpM' J与%(M2,M' 2)满足
以下条件则称卟62尺度兼容:
权利要求
1.一种数字图像中基于几何兼容性的特征点匹配方法,其特征在于,包括步骤 步骤Si:从不同角度拍摄同一场景两幅不同图像并输入计算机; 步骤S2 :使用SIFT技术进行图像特征点检测并计算特征点描述子; 步骤S3 :对图像特征点进行组对处理,具体方式为,对于图像中任一特征点Xi,将它与区域SubR(Xi)内的特征点分别组成特征对,其中SubR(Xi) = {Y : O I彡I Y-Xi |彡o 2}是以\为中心的一个环形区域,给定一幅图像中的特征点集合{\,i = 1,2,. . .,m},可以得到一个特征点对集合{Mk(Xkl, Xk2, Dkl, Dk2), k = 1,2, .. . n},其中m表示特征点个数,n表示特征对个数,Dkl、Dk2*别表示步骤S2获得的特征点Xkl、Xk2的描述子,O (Mk) = I Xkl-Xk2 /2称为特征Mk的尺度; 步骤S4 :计算任意两个特征对之间的匹配置信度,具体方式如下对于分别位于两幅图像中的任意两个特征对 M(Xn,X12,Dn,D12), M' (X/ n, X/ 12, D/ n, D/ 12),利用 S(M,M' ) = min(|D11-D/ 11| + |D12-D/ 121, |D11-D/ 12| + |D12-D/ n I)计算它们之间的相似性;对于位于某一图像中的特征对M,记另外一幅图像上的各个特征对中与M相似性的最小值、次小值分别为S1 (M)、s2 (M),利用NNDR(M) = S1 (M) /s2 (M)计算特征M的NNDR值;获得两幅图像上任一特征对的NNDR值后,使用方式R(M,M' ) =))计算分别位于两幅图像中的两个特征对M,M'之间的匹配置信度值; 步骤S5 :挑选匹配置信度较高的特征对组合作为初始匹配建立已确立特征对匹配集合F,一般取匹配置信度最大的10-20个匹配作为初始匹配; 步骤S6 :在已确立特征对匹配集合F的基础上利用几何兼容性建立新特征对匹配;步骤S6由S61、S62、S63、S64四个子步骤组成,下面先定义该步骤需要使用的连接兼容性、尺度兼容性与角度兼容性 连接兼容性对于同一图像中两个特征对M1, M2,如果它们具有共同的特征点X,则称M1,M2具有连接关系;对于两组特征对匹配G1 (M1, M' i),G2(M2,M' 2),如果乂^2、11' M' 2中至少一组具有连接关系则称GnG2具有连接关系,如果M1,M2、M' 1,M/ 2同时满足连接关系则称G1, G2连接兼容; 尺度兼容性对于相互连接兼容的两组特征对匹配G1 (M1, M' 1),G2(M2,M/ 2),记8。%,M1 ,) = O (M1 ,)/o (M1)' s0 (M2, M1 2) = O (M1 2)/o (M2)分别表示匹配 G (M1, M1 J、G (M2, M1 2)的尺度变化,其中 O (M1)' O (M1 I)、O (M2)、o (M1 2)分别表示 M^M' ” M2'M, 2的尺度,给定一个形变尺度参数T。,如果s JM1, M' D与%(M2,M' 2)满足以下条件贝_G15G2尺度兼容
全文摘要
本发明涉及一种数字图像中基于几何兼容性的特征点匹配方法,包括采集图像并输入计算机;使用SIFT技术进行图像特征点检测与描述;对图像特征点进行组对处理;计算任意两个特征对之间的匹配置信度;挑选初始匹配建立已确立匹配集合;利用几何兼容性建立新匹配并添加到已确立匹配集合,然后重复执行该步骤直到不能产生新匹配;由特征对匹配建立特征点匹配。相比于已有的基于几何一致性优化的匹配方法,本发明提供的方法不需要进行整体优化,大大减少了运算量,具有更高的计算效率。
文档编号G06T7/00GK102629382SQ20121006971
公开日2012年8月8日 申请日期2012年3月5日 优先权日2012年3月5日
发明者刘红敏, 王志衡, 霍占强 申请人:河南理工大学
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1